  • Real Property - The legal interests in land and things attached to, or growing on land. Personal Property - Referred to generally as chattel, the rights, powers, and privileges a person has in things that are not real property, may be transferred by sale, gift, or will. Chattels Real - An interest in land, such as a leasehold. Chattels Personal - Moveable personal property.   • Define a 'Dwelling Unit' - Answer-A self-contained housing unit with one or more habitable rooms containing at minimum a kitchen, bathroom facilities and an exit from the building. What is the difference between a semi-detached structure and a vertically divided duplex? - Answer-- A duplex is under single ownership (under 1 title) ... the dwelling units can then be lived in or rented out - The 2 dwelling units in a semi-detached structure are each owned separately (under 2 titles) Define ...
